First water treatment systems arrive in Haiti and water missions international prepares more systems (WCBD-TV Charleston)

CHARLESTON, SC—- The first five water treatment systems from Water Missions International (WMI) arrived in Port-au-Prince yesterday. Today, an additional five systems are scheduled to arrive by early afternoon. Each system purifies water at a rate of 10 gallons per minute, which is enough to provide for the daily drinking needs of 5,000 people in a disaster situation.
